However, interior French drains are installed about the inside perimeter of the basement. This method is applied to handle drinking water which includes now entered, channeling it clear of the basement (normally along with a sump pump) to circumvent damage and flooding. Whilst inside drains can from time to time be helpful for severe drinking water infiltration, Based on Crowe, it’s generally worth making an attempt exterior alternatives first.

Flotation is really a strategy of retrieval that actually works by passing spoil on to the surface of water and separating finds that float from your spoil which sinks. This is especially suited for the Restoration of environmental facts saved in organic content for instance seeds and modest bones.

Tunneling is the process of excavating a passage underground. This may be completed using significant machines known as tunnel boring machines, or it can be done manually with hand resources. Tunneling is commonly employed to produce tunnels for transportation uses, such as roads or railways.

Excavation at the site of the Struggle in the Harzhorn (Germany) This describes the use in excavations of varied styles and dimensions of devices from small backhoes to large duty earth-shifting equipment. Equipment will often be Utilized in what is referred to as salvage or rescue archaeology in developer-led excavation when there are economical or time pressures.[19] Utilizing a mechanical excavator is definitely the fastest technique to eliminate soil and debris and to prepare the surface for excavation by hand, using care to avoid harmful archaeological deposits by chance or to really make it difficult to identify later specifically where by finds were located.[twenty] The use of this sort of machinery is commonly plan (as it really is for instance With all the British archaeological television collection Time Group)[21] but can be controversial since it can lead to a lot less discrimination in how the archaeological sequence with a website is recorded.

When the average fee for piping and installation to construct a french drain is roughly $twenty five-$50 for each linear foot, the full volume may improve or minimize according to the job’s complexity, whether or not you might be redirecting interior or exterior h2o and what sort of piping you employ.

In addition, you need to have To make certain the position you're routing the h2o by way of a French drain can tackle the extra water. If you are intending to mail it into a municipal storm drain which is on your property, be sure that storm drain just isn't constantly clogged or presently confused by drinking water from other regions.
